73 / 201 page ![]() DocID027107 Rev 5 73/201 STM32F446xC/E Electrical characteristics 174 6.1.6 Power supply scheme Figure 18. Power supply scheme 1. VDDA and VSSA must be connected to VDDand VSS, respectively. 2. VDDUSB is a dedicated independent USB power supply for the on-chip full-speed OTG PHY module and associated DP/DM GPIOs. Its value is independent from the VDD and VDDA values, but must be the last supply to be provided and the first to disappear. If VDD is different from VDDUSB and only one on-chip OTG PHY is used, the second OTG PHY GPIOs (DP/DM) are still supplied at VDDUSB (3.3V). 3. VDDUSB is available only on WLCSP81, UFBGA144 and LQFP144 packages. For packages where VDDUSB pin is not available, it is internally connected to VDD. 4. VCAP_2 pad is not available on LQFP64. Caution: Each power supply pair (VDD/VSS, VDDA/VSSA...) must be decoupled with filtering ceramic capacitors as shown above. These capacitors must be placed as close as possible to, or below, the appropriate pins on the underside of the PCB to ensure good operation of the device. It is not recommended to remove filtering capacitors to reduce PCB size or cost. This might cause incorrect operation of the device. |
